A118103 First differences contain a(n) n's, in order, starting with a(0)=1.

a(261) = 2701 = a(260) + 15 is the first case where a(n) is relatively prime to the difference (a(n)-a(n-1)) when that difference is composite; a(263) = 2731 is the first prime in the sequence with a composite difference.
